Petroleum Engineer, Chemist. Married to Lovie DeLong in 1926 in Mertzon,Tx.
Parents were James Alexander Boyd born May 1, 1857,in Floyd, Floyd Co, VA.and died March 31, 1914 near Childers, Nowata, OK. Mother was Mary Esther Haverfield born May 21,1862 in Sedalia, Pettis, Missouri and died Feb 24, 1902 in Indian,Nowata. OK. Both Parents are Buried in Mount Washington Cemetery, Lenapah, Nowata, OK. Private, US Army Medical Detachment, 2d Engineers, 2d division, AEF date of action: Oct 9, 1918. Received The Distinquised Service Cross for extraordinary heroism in action near Medeah, France, Oct 9,1918 giving add to soldiers on the front lines and bringing a wounded soldier to safety.
